Jose Garces To Open Chinese-Peruvian Restaurant

Celeb restaurateur around town Jose Garces is opening a gourmet Peruvian restaurant in the old 707 space. Over at The Clog, A.D. Amorosi reports:

It's gonna feature a ceviche bar with displays. "I plan to spend a good amount of time at the ceviche bar, creating unusual and fresh combinations with ingredients from China and South America," says the chef/restaurateur. The spot will open in 2009.

As for the name, chifas are what Peru's Chinese restaurants are called. They're the places that offer lomo saltado, arroz chaufa and all those good dishes.
